Can I Enable USB debugging using adb?

To use adb with a device connected over USB, you must enable USB debugging in the device system settings, under Developer options. To use adb with a device connected over Wi-Fi, see Connect to a device over Wi-Fi. On Android 4.2 and higher, the Developer options screen is hidden by default.

How do I authorize my adb device with a broken screen?

6 Answers

  1. Reboot your phone into recovery mode.
  2. Connect it to your computer.
  3. Open the terminal and type: cd ~/.android adb push adbkey.pub /data/misc/adb/adb_keys.
  4. All done! Just adb shell reboot and feel the power!

How can I access my phone without the screen?

Use OTG to Gain Access An OTG, or On-the-Go, adapter has two ends. One plugs into the USB port on your phone, and the other end is a standard USB-A adapter into which you can plug your mouse. Once you connect the two, you will be able to use your phone without touching the screen.

Should I turn off USB debugging?

Trustwave recommends that mobile devices should not be set to USB Debugging mode. When a device is in USB Debugging mode, a computer connected to the device can read all data, run commands, and install or remove apps. The security of the device settings and data could be compromised.

Is USB debugging harmful?

Basically, leaving USB debugging enabled keeps the device exposed when it’s plugged in over USB. Under most circumstances, this isn’t a problem—if you’re plugging the phone into your personal computer or you have the intention of using the debugging bridge, then it makes sense to leave it enabled all the time.

How do I use ADB if USB Debugging is not enabled?

How to use adb tcpip without USB debugging enabled?

  1. USB debugging is enabled.
  2. call adb tcpip on the computer (switches from usb to tcpip mode with default port 5555)
  3. call adb connect PHONE_IP and a connection is made.

How can I tell if USB debugging is enabled?

Enable USB debugging on your Android phone

  1. Open the Settings app.
  2. Select System.
  3. Scroll to the bottom and select About phone.
  4. Scroll to the bottom and tap Build number 7 times.
  5. Return to the previous screen to find Developer options near the bottom.
  6. Scroll down and enable USB debugging.

What is revoke USB debugging?

Revoke USB debugging authorizations: When you use a computer to debug over USB for the first time, you have to authorize it and set up a keypair. This setting revokes all those and forces you to do it again.
